Reasons to Choose Nursing as a Career11/11/2019 Nursing belongs to the health care sector which primarily focuses on the care of families, individuals and communities so that these individuals can attain or restore to optimal health. The care, scope of practice, training and the approach to patient is what separates nursing from other health care providers. Like doctors, nursing also has a few specializations. Nurse education since the post war period has undergone a massive process of diversification centred towards specialized and advanced credentials. In almost all countries the practice of nursing is governed and defined by law and the entrance is regulated at state or national level.
The central aim of the nursing community worldwide is to ensure quality care for the people they are serving while also maintaining their standard, code of ethics, competencies and credentials. The educational path to becoming a professional nurse varies from country to country, although all of them requires one to study the theory of nursing excessively and practice clinical skills.
